Learn to use the Jakarta Persistence API and other related APIs as found in the Jakarta EE 10 platform from the perspective of one of the specification creators. A one-of-a-kind resource, this in-depth book provides both theoretical and practical coverage of Jakarta Persistence usage for experienced Java developers.
Authors Lukas Jungmann, Mike Keith, Merrick Schincariol, Massimo Nardone take a hands-on approach, based on their wealth of experience and expertise, by giving examples to illustrate each concept of the API and showing how it is used in practice. The examples use a common model from an overarching sample application, giving you a context from which to start and helping you to understand the examples within an already familiar domain.
After completing this in-depth book, you will have a full understanding of persistence and be able to successfully code applications using its annotations and APIs. The book also serves as an excellent reference guide.
What You Will Learn

Use Jakarta Persistence in the context of enterprise applications

Work with object relational mappings (ORMs), collection mappings and more

Build complex enterprise Java applications that persist data long after the process terminates

Connect to and persist data with a variety of databases, file formats, and more

Use queries, including the Jakarta Persistence Query Language (Jakarta Persistence QL)

Carry out advanced ORM, queries and XML mappings

Package, deploy and test your Jakarta persistence-enabled enterprise applications


Who This Book Is For
Experienced Java programmers and developers with at least some prior experience with Jakarta EE or Java EE platform APIs.
